does exim use compression on tls connections ?

It does not "steer" it.
If you build OpenSSL 0.9.8 with the "zlib"-configure option and link Exim with it, you have got compression.
GnuTLS has no compile time option.
I wrote a "patch" to enable it by configuration options as well as log to exim_mainlog whether compression is used or not, and I am afraid I once promised to contribute it.

it would be nice if you have some time to contribute it ;)

I guess compression is *very* helpful for e.g. mobile / modem users (however, no popular MUA does support it - neither Opera nor Thunderbird or any other I looked at.)
